Nitish V. Thakor, director of the Laboratory for Neuroengineering at Johns Hopkins University, embraces the fundamental scientific challenge of mapping electrical activity in the human brain. But what gets him out of bed in the morning, he says, are the clinical applications. He hopes the brain-machine interfaces he’s developing in collaboration with colleagues at the Hopkins School of Medicine will one day let paralyzed patients control robotic limbs with their brainwaves.
